Ideal for meetings & teleconferencing, the ATR4697 is a condenser boundary microphone with an omnidirectional polar pattern. It is useful in surface-mounted applications, for meetings, teleconferencing and desktop computer use. The microphone\’s low-profile design assures minimum visibility.

  • Perfect for teleconferencing, meetings & desktop computer use
  • Omni pickup pattern offers full coverage
  • Rugged construction for long-lasting performance
  • On/off switch on bottom of microphone
  • Permanently attached 1.5 m (4.9\’) cable (3.5 mm mini-plug)
ELEMENT Condenser
POLAR PATTERN Omnidirectional
FREQUENCY RESPONSE 50 – 15,000 Hz
OPEN CIRCUIT SENSITIVITY -46 dB
IMPEDANCE 1,000 ohms
WEIGHT 48 g (1.7 oz)
CABLE 1.5 m (4.9\’) terminated with 3.5 mm (1/8“) mini-plug
ACCESSORY FURNISHED 6.3 mm (1/4“) adapter plug

C 547 BL 

"Non-crush" case
Inconspicuous
Hypercardioid polar pattern
Easy to repaint
 
Hypercardioid, studio-quality boundary microphone with rugged, "non-crush" case and
switchable bass-cut filter for reducing footfall noise, ideal for tough on-stage assignments.
Other benefits include optimum acoustic properties, high directivity, and neutral sound.
Having the same frequency response, the C 547 BL can be combined with the CK 47 with
excellent results.
Primarily designed for use in places of worship, theaters, and conferencing, the C 547 BL
is also a good choice for miking kick drums and other instruments.

SPECIFICATIONS:
Polar pattern hypercardioid
Frequency range 30 to 18,000 Hz
Sensitivity 8.5 mV/Pa (-42 dBV)
Max. SPL 133 dB (for 1% THD)
Equivalent noise level 22 dB-A
Signal/noise ratio (A-weighted) 72 dB
Bass filter 12 dB/octave at 150 Hz
Impedance 400 ohms
Recommended load impedance >1000 ohms
Supply voltage 9 to 52 V phantom power to DIN 45596

C 562 CM 

Small, low-profile boundary layer microphone
Wide frequency range
High sensitivity
Ideal for inconspicuous installation in a room
Suited for surveillance or recording
 
The C 562 CM flush-mount boundary microphone uses the same transducer as the C 562 BL.
The C 562 CM has been designed specifically for permanent, "invisible" mounting in ceilings,
walls, tables, stage props, etc.
Owing to its high sensitivity, the C 562 CM is a perfect tool for surveillance or live recording
since a single microphone can cover an entire room. The supplied XLR phantom power adapter
connects to the microphone cable through a miniature connector so installation holes can be
smaller than the diameter of the phantom power adapter.
 
SPECIFICATIONS:
Polar pattern omnidirectional (hemispherical)
Frequency range 20 to 20,000 Hz
Sensitivity 25 mV/Pa (-32 dBV)
Max. SPL 130 dB (k=1 %)
Equivalent noise level 16 dB-A
Signal/noise ratio (A-weighted) 78 dB
Impedance 600 ohms
Recommended load impedance >2000 ohms
Supply voltage 9 to 52 V phantom power to DIN/IEC
Current consumption Connector 3-pin XLR
Cable 0.5 m (20 in.)
Finish matte nickel plated
Dimensions 20 dia. x 28 mm (0.8 dia. x 1.1 in.)
Net weight 30 g (1.1 oz.)
Shipping weight 195 g (76.9 oz.)

A wide range condenser microphone with a cardioid polar pattern, the ultra-smart U891RCx is equipped with local or remote switching options. For flexible control in conference and boardroom installations, the unit's external contact closure ability allows a user to trigger an external device - a camera, for instance - from a switch on the microphone. Another ease-of-use feature: the microphone's electronic on-off switch can be set to three operating modes: touch-on/touch-off, press to talk, and press to mute. The mic is also equipped an 80 Hz low-cut UniSteep® filter to reduce pickup of low-frequency ambient noise. Its red LED status indicator can be controlled remotely. UniGuard® innovations offer unsurpassed immunity from radio frequency interference; interchangeable elements are available in cardioid, hypercardioid and omnidirectional polar patterns; a unique rotating PivotPoint® connector changes the cable exit point - no tools required. It requires 11 to 52V DC phantom power, which operates the microphone and switch circuitry.

  • Designed for surface-mount applications such as high-quality sound reinforcement, conferencing, distance learning and other demanding sound pickup situations
  • Ultra-quiet electronic switch can be set to any of three operating modes: "touch-on/touch-off," "touch-to-talk" and "touch-to-mute“
  • External contact closure capability permits control of remote devices from microphone switch
  • External LED control allows for accurate depiction of the live status of the microphone
  • PivotPoint® rotating output connector allows cable to exit from either the rear or the bottom of the microphone
  • Small-diameter UniPoint® capsule near boundary eliminates phase distortion and delivers clear, high-output performance
  • UniGuard® RFI-shielding technology offers outstanding rejection of radio frequency interference (RFI)
  • Heavy die-cast case and non-slip silicon foam bottom pads minimize coupling of surface vibration to the microphone
  • Low-profile design with low-reflectance black finish for minimum visibility

 

  • Element: Fixed-charge back plate, permanently polarized condenser
  • Polar Pattern: Half-cardioid (cardioid in hemisphere above mounting surface)
  • Frequency Response: 30-20,000 Hz
  • Low Frequency Roll Off: 80 Hz, 18 dB/octave
  • Open Circuit Sensitivity: 34 dB (19.9 mV) re 1V at 1 Pa
  • Impedance: 200 ohms
  • Maximum Input Sound Level: 130 dB SPL, 1 kHz at 1% T.H.D.
  • Dynamic Range: 104 dB, 1 kHz at Max SPL
  • Signal to Noise Ratio: 68 dB, 1 kHz at 1 Pa
  • Phantom Power Requirements: 11-52V DC, 4 mA typical
  • Weight: 266g
  • Dimensions: 108.0mm long, 84.0mm maximum width, 23.0mm height
  • Output Connector: TB5M-type
  • Cable: 7.6m long, 3.2mm diameter, 5-conductor shielded cable (2 conductors under shield; 3 control wires outside shield); TA5F-type connector at microphone end, output end stripped and tinned for connection to electronic device

 

With three cardioid condenser elements in a single housing, the phantom-powered U843R offers a remarkably versatile tool for surface-mount installations. Levers on the microphone base allow easy reorientation of two elements to offer 360° or 300° coverage. Since elements can be powered and used individually or in any combination, further flexibility is easily achieved. For example, with two elements powered, the microphone can provide a figure-of-eight polar pattern; with a single element powered, the microphone functions as a standard cardioid boundary microphone. Installation and repositioning are extremely quick, thanks to four recessed pathways on the base of the microphone that enable the user to route the cable as required to accommodate any installation requirements; no tools or disassembly are needed. The microphone also offers Audio-Technicaʼs innovative UniGuard® RFI-shielding technology.

  • Three cardioid condenser elements mounted in a single housing
  • Easily reposition two elements (via levers on the microphone base) to offer 360° or 300° coverage; each element can be powered and used individually or in any combination
  • Also functions as a stereo boundary microphone
  • Provides full, efficient and flexible coverage—fewer microphones required
  • Small-diameter capsules near boundary eliminate phase distortion and deliver clear, high-output performance
  • Low-frequency attenuation improves sound pickup without affecting voice quality
  • Cable routes through any of four recessed pathways on the microphone base (or down for direct feed through a table surface); no tools or disassembly required
  • UniGuard® RFI-shielding technology offers outstanding rejection of radio frequency interference (RFI)
  • Heavy die-cast case and non-slip silicone foam bottom pad minimizes coupling of surface vibration to the microphone
  • Low-profile design with low-reflectance finish for minimum visibility

 

  • Element: Fixed-charge back plate, permanently polarized condenser
  • Polar Pattern: Hemispherical Cardioid x3 (combine to omni-directional or bidirectional)
  • Frequency Response: 70-16,000 Hz
  • Open Circuit Sensitivity: –37 dB (14.1 mV) re 1V at 1 Pa
  • Impedance: 100 ohms
  • Maximum Input Sound Level: 134 dB SPL, 1 kHz at 1% T.H.D.
  • Dynamic Range (Typical): 105 dB, 1 kHz at Max SPL
  • Signal-to-Noise Ratio: 65 dB, 1 kHz at 1 Pa
  • Phantom Power Requirements: 11-52V DC, 2 mA typical
  • Switch: The lever of elements can adjust the proper position
  • Weight (Less Cable): 160 g
  • Dimensions: 20.0 mm - height
    85.0 mm – maximum body diameter
  • Cable: 7.6 m long (permanently attached to microphone), 4 mm diameter, 6 conductor, shielded cable; output end stripped and tinned for connection to electronic device
  • Accessories Furnished: Soft protective pouch
